    Control Switch question

    you can assign the Bypass controls or any other parameter that can have a modifier to Control Switches. the catch though is nothing else can control that parameter at this point. so a Control Switch on the Bypass of Drive means a Scene cannot change that Bypass anymore.     Axe-Fx III Firmware 25.00 Public Beta (Cygnus X-3)

    No. Soft reset is changing to a different amp model, then back. Hard reset is using the Block menu and choosing Reset block. Resetting system parameters… resets system parameters which are primarily your Setup/Settings menus, FC layouts and other things. This does NOT change presets at all.

    Looper Sometimes being Silenced, sometimes not muting cab mic's?

    the Air setting is like adding a direct signal "from a different source". so it's the Air setting causing the DI sound. the mic on the cab is muted, but the DI sound - which doesn't come from the mic on the cab - is still coming through.

    Relationship between preset and block library - looks like none?

    Correct. Loading the block or channel from the library is to load those settings in that moment. It’s a library to pull from, not another form of preset memory. The library exists on the computer not the hardware.
